A particular plant has 10 pairs of chromosomes in each cell. For each of the plant's gametes, how many genetic combinations are
Law Incorporation [45]

Answer:

C. 1,024

The answer can be worked out using 2^pairs of chromosomes

Explanation:

Imagine there were <u>two</u> pairs of chromosomes:

  • A paired with B
  • C paired with D

A gamete could have the following combinations:

  • A + C
  • A + D
  • B + C
  • B + D

Therefore, with two pairs of chromosomes, there are 4 (2²) possibilities

Now, Imagine there were <u>three</u> pairs of chromosomes:

  • A paired with B
  • C paired with D
  • E paired with F

A gamete could have the following combinations:

  • A + C  + E
  • A + D + E
  • A + D + F
  • A + C + F
  • B + D + F
  • B + C + F
  • B + C + E
  • B + D + E

Therefore, with three pairs of chromosomes, there are 4 (2³) possibilities

For 10 chromosomes - there are 2¹⁰ possibilities. 2¹⁰ = 1024
